Fascination About what is md5 technology
Fascination About what is md5 technology
Blog Article
This digest can then be utilized to validate the integrity of the info, to ensure that it has not been modified or corrupted throughout transmission or storage.
It was designed by Ronald Rivest in 1991 and is typically useful for facts integrity verification, including making sure the authenticity and consistency of information or messages.
Compromised information included usernames, electronic mail and IP addresses and passwords stored as possibly salted MD5 or bcrypt hashes.
The MD5 algorithm analyses incoming knowledge and produces a set-dimensions hash value. Since we’ve reviewed what is MD5 hash, let’s have a look at So how exactly does MD5 functions:
Digital signatures. In some cases, MD5 has actually been Utilized in the generation of electronic signatures. Although this is a lot less popular now as a result of stability issues, legacy devices should depend on MD5 in particular electronic signature algorithms.
Cryptanalysis: The cryptanalysis Neighborhood has developed complex strategies for attacking MD5 eventually. These procedures, including differential and linear cryptanalysis, have compromised its security even more.
But MD5 was made in 1991, and its powers are not any match for nowadays’s technology. While MD5 remains to be useful being an authenticator to validate info towards unintentional corruption, it shouldn’t be used the place security is a priority.
Although most security-complex functions have moved on to more Superior cryptographic hash functions, MD5 has remaining a major legacy on this planet of digital stability.
Also, the MD5 algorithm generates a fixed size hash— It doesn't matter how large or little your input data is, the output hash will almost always be precisely the same duration. This uniformity is a great feature, especially when evaluating hashes or storing them.
Bycrpt: It's a password hashing purpose primarily designed to protected hashing passwords. It is actually computationally intense, making collision or brute force attacks Significantly tougher. What's more, it contains a salt value, effectively defending towards rainbow table attacks.
MD5 is additionally used in the field of Digital discovery, to offer a singular identifier for each document that is exchanged in the lawful discovery approach.
Posted as RFC 1321 about 30 yrs back, the MD5 message-digest algorithm continues to be commonly made use of these days. Using the MD5 algorithm, a 128-little bit additional compact output is usually produced from a concept enter of variable duration. This is the type of cryptographic hash which is intended to crank out electronic signatures, compressing large files into smaller sized types within a safe way and afterwards encrypting them with more info A personal ( or top secret) key to become matched having a public crucial. MD5 can be accustomed to detect file corruption or inadvertent alterations in massive collections of documents being a command-line implementation employing widespread Laptop or computer languages for instance Java, Perl, or C.
Flame applied MD5 hash collisions to create copyright Microsoft update certificates used to authenticate essential methods. Fortunately, the vulnerability was learned rapidly, in addition to a computer software update was issued to shut this safety gap. This concerned switching to applying SHA-1 for Microsoft certificates.
Among the key weaknesses of MD5 is its vulnerability to collision attacks. In uncomplicated terms, a collision takes place when two various inputs deliver the identical hash output. Which is like two various persons getting the exact same fingerprint—shouldn't come about, ideal?